Abstract
A multilayer polymer dielectric film includes a stack of coextruded, alternating first dielectric layers and second dielectric layers that receive electrical charge. The first dielectric layers include a first polymer material and the second dielectric layers include a second polymer material different from the first polymer material. The first polymer material has a permittivity greater than the second polymer material. The second polymer material has a breakdown strength greater than the first polymer material. Adjoining first dielectric layers and second dielectric layers define an interface between the layers that delocalizes electrical charge build-up in the layers. The stack has substantially the crystallographic symmetry before and during receiving electrical charge.
